A Medicare Advantage plan is a standalone plan that offers comprehensive healthcare coverage and lots of extra benefits. Medicare Advantage plans are an alternative to Original Medicare that provides all the same coverage as Original Medicare and then some. A Medigap plan covers some of the costs where Original Medicare falls short, including copays, coinsurance, and deductibles but most Medigap plans don’t give you any additional benefits. And coverage for services such as treatment at a skilled nursing facility may run out before a patient’s need for care does. Medigap, or Medicare Supplemental Insurance, plans help you fill in any “gaps” in your Original Medicare coverage.įor example, Original Medicare doesn’t cover most prescription drugs that people take at home. The difference between Medigap and Medicare Advantage plans is the type of coverage you’ll get.
